Understanding the Role of Insurance Adjusters

What Does an Insurance Adjuster Do?

Insurance adjusters play a critical role in evaluating claims filed after accidents. Their responsibilities include:

    Investigating Claims: They assess the circumstances surrounding the accident. Evaluating Damages: This includes both property damage and personal injury. Negotiating Settlements: Adjusters often attempt to reach agreements with claimants regarding compensation.

Types of Insurance Adjusters

There are different types of insurance adjusters, including:

Staff Adjusters: Employees of an insurance company who handle claims directly. Independent Adjusters: Hired by insurance companies on a contract basis to assess claims. Public Adjusters: Advocates for policyholders who help negotiate settlements.

Understanding who you’re dealing with can shape your approach.

How to Handle Insurance Adjusters After an Accident

Initial Contact: What to Expect

Once you've reported your accident, expect a call from an insurance adjuster. This initial contact usually involves:

    Gathering basic information about the accident. Asking for details about injuries and damages.

It’s essential not to provide too much information at this stage; stick to the facts.

Preparing for Conversations

Before talking with an adjuster, preparation is key:

Gather Documentation: Collect all relevant information regarding the accident, including police reports and medical records. Know Your Rights: Familiarize yourself with local laws and your insurance policy terms.

Setting Boundaries in Communication

It's important to set boundaries when communicating with an adjuster:

    Politely tell them that you will not discuss specifics until you've consulted with a personal injury attorney. Keep communication professional and direct.

Communicating Effectively With Insurance Adjusters

Key Strategies for Effective Communication

To communicate effectively, employ these https://jsbin.com/cahehudibe strategies:

Stay Calm and Collected: Emotions may run high after an accident; remain professional during discussions. Be Clear and Concise: Provide straightforward answers without elaborating too much on unrequested details. Document Everything: Keep records of all communications—dates, times, names, and notes from conversations.

Understanding Common Tactics Used by Adjusters

Adjusters may use various tactics designed to minimize payouts:

    Lowball Offers: Initial settlement offers may be significantly lower than what you deserve. Delay Tactics: They might stall proceedings hoping you’ll accept less out of frustration.

Recognizing these tactics allows you to prepare better responses or seek legal representation if necessary.

What Information Should You Share?

Facts vs. Opinions: Know the Difference

Adjusters typically seek factual information rather than opinions or speculation about fault or injuries:

Provide factual details about the accident—where it happened, time, etc. Avoid discussing blame unless advised by your attorney.

The Risks of Sharing Too Much Information

Oversharing can weaken your position:

    Avoid discussing prior injuries or unrelated medical conditions unless relevant to your case.

Be discerning about what information you provide during discussions with adjusters.

The Negotiation Process With Insurance Companies

Understanding Settlement Offers

After evaluating your claim, expect a settlement offer from the insurance company:

Assess whether it covers all medical expenses and lost wages adequately. Be prepared for negotiations; initial offers are often negotiable.

Countering Low Settlement Offers

If faced with lowball offers:

Gather supporting documentation that substantiates your claim's value—medical bills, repair estimates. Prepare counter-offers based on clear calculations reflecting actual damages incurred due to the accident.
